首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何将查询转换为laravel

将查询转换为Laravel是指在Laravel框架中使用查询构建器或Eloquent ORM来执行数据库查询操作。以下是将查询转换为Laravel的步骤:

  1. 配置数据库连接:在Laravel项目的配置文件中,可以设置数据库连接的相关信息,包括数据库类型、主机、端口、数据库名、用户名和密码等。
  2. 创建模型:在Laravel中,可以通过创建模型来表示数据库中的表。可以使用Artisan命令行工具生成模型文件,也可以手动创建。模型文件通常位于app目录下的Models文件夹中。
  3. 定义关联关系:如果数据库中的表之间存在关联关系,可以在模型中定义关联关系。例如,如果有一个用户表和一个订单表,可以在用户模型中定义一个hasMany关联方法,表示一个用户可以有多个订单。
  4. 使用查询构建器:Laravel提供了查询构建器,可以使用链式调用的方式构建查询语句。查询构建器可以执行各种查询操作,包括选择、插入、更新和删除等。可以使用DB门面类或模型的query方法来获取查询构建器实例。
  5. 使用Eloquent ORM:除了查询构建器,Laravel还提供了Eloquent ORM,它是一个对象关系映射工具,可以将数据库表映射为模型对象。使用Eloquent ORM,可以通过模型对象来执行数据库查询操作,而无需编写原生的SQL语句。
  6. 构建查询语句:使用查询构建器或Eloquent ORM,可以构建各种类型的查询语句。可以选择特定的字段、添加条件、排序结果、限制返回的记录数等。还可以使用各种聚合函数和操作符来处理查询结果。
  7. 执行查询:一旦构建了查询语句,可以使用查询构建器的getfirstpluck等方法来执行查询并获取结果。也可以使用Eloquent ORM的getfirstfind等方法来执行查询。
  8. 处理查询结果:查询结果可以是一个集合对象、单个模型对象或特定字段的值。可以使用各种方法来处理查询结果,例如遍历集合、访问模型属性、使用关联关系等。

总结起来,将查询转换为Laravel的过程包括配置数据库连接、创建模型、定义关联关系、使用查询构建器或Eloquent ORM构建查询语句、执行查询和处理查询结果。通过使用Laravel的查询功能,可以更方便地进行数据库操作,并且可以利用Laravel提供的其他功能来简化开发过程。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云数据库MySQL:https://cloud.tencent.com/product/cdb_mysql
  • 腾讯云数据库SQL Server:https://cloud.tencent.com/product/cdb_sqlserver
  • 腾讯云数据库MongoDB:https://cloud.tencent.com/product/cdb_mongodb
  • 腾讯云对象存储COS:https://cloud.tencent.com/product/cos
  • 腾讯云云服务器CVM:https://cloud.tencent.com/product/cvm
  • 腾讯云人工智能AI:https://cloud.tencent.com/product/ai
  • 腾讯云物联网IoT Hub:https://cloud.tencent.com/product/iothub
  • 腾讯云移动开发移动推送:https://cloud.tencent.com/product/umeng_push
  • 腾讯云区块链服务:https://cloud.tencent.com/product/tbaas
  • 腾讯云元宇宙服务:https://cloud.tencent.com/product/tencent_metaverse
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

如何将任何文本转换为图谱

使用 Mistral 7B 将任何文本语料库转换为知识图的方法 此图由作者使用本文分享的项目生成。几个月前,基于知识的问答(KBQA)还只是新奇事物。...在我的最后一篇文章中,我分享了一种递归的RAG方法,用于根据大量文本语料库回答复杂查询的多跳推理式问答实现。...例如,使用简单的语义相似性搜索来检索与查询最相关的上下文并不总是有效的。特别是当查询没有提供足够的关于其真实意图的上下文,或者当上下文零散分布在一个大型文本语料库中时。...如果我们将这个通过示例文章的每个文本片段,并将json转换为Pandas数据框,结果如下。 这里每一行代表两个概念之间的关系。...Pyvis: 使用Python可视化交互式网络图 需要的只是几行代码 Pyvis具有内置的NetworkX Helper,可以将我们的NetworkX图转换为PyVis对象。

66610

如何将XML转换为HL7

之前的文章中我们介绍了如何将HL7换为XML,本文介绍另一个方向的转换,即如何将XML转换为HL7。...常见的EDI报文标准包括X12、EDIDACT和VDA等,本文主要介绍HL7报文标准,实现如何将XML转换为HL7。HL7包括构建和交换医疗保健信息的标准,以及系统集成和互操作性的其他标准。...本文主要介绍如何将XML转换为HL7。 添加HL7 进行报文转换前,首先需要下载知行EDI系统。...以便区分,至此完成HL7换端口在工作流中的添加。...想要处理XML文件之间的映射关系需要用到XML Map端口,详细内容可以参考:XML Map端口详解 以上完成将XML转换为HL7,需要注意,当生成HL7文件时,必须选择转换类型为XML转换为HL7。

3.7K30
领券